IBM Developer is your one-stop location for getting hands-on training and learning in-demand skills on relevant technologies such as generative AI, data science, AI, and open source.
DB2ã®XMLåã®ãã¼ã¿ãJDBCã§åå¾ããæ¹æ³ãæ¢ã£ã¦ã¿ãã JDK 5.0 (JDBC 3.0)ã®å ´å ã¾ããgetObjectãã¦ãå®è£ ããã¦ããã¤ã³ã¿ãã§ã¼ã¹ã調ã¹ã¦ã¿ãã String queryStr = "SELECT XMLDOCUMENT(XMLELEMENT(NAME \"res\", T.VAL)) AS DATA FROM TABLE(VALUES('æ°ã¾ããæ¥è¨')) AS T(VAL)"; PreparedStatement pstmt = conn.prepareStatement(queryStr); ResultSet result = pstmt.executeQuery(); while (result.next()) { Object obj = result.getObject(1); final Class target = obj.getCla
ä»æããï¼XMLã¨Webãµã¼ãã¹ã«é¢ããJava SE 6ã®æ°æ©è½ãç´¹ä»ãã¦ããã¾ãã ä»ã¾ã§ï¼Webãµã¼ãã¹ã¯Java EEã ãã§æ±ããã¦ãã¾ãããJava EEã§ã¯Webãµã¼ãã¹ãæä¾ããå´ã®æ©è½ãä¸å¿ã«ãªã£ã¦ãã¾ãããããï¼æä¾ããã ãã§ãªãï¼Webãµã¼ãã¹ã使ãå´ã®æ©è½ãéè¦ã§ãã Java SE 6ã§ã¯ï¼ãã®ä½¿ãå´ï¼ã¤ã¾ãWebãµã¼ãã¹ã®ã¯ã©ã¤ã¢ã³ãæ©è½ãåãããããã¾ãããã¾ãï¼ããã«å¿ãã¦ï¼XMLãæ±ãæ©è½ãå¼·åããã¦ãã¾ãã ããã§ï¼æ¬é£è¼ã§ã¯Webãµã¼ãã¹ã®åºå¹¹ã¨ãªãï¼XMLãæ±ãæ©è½ããç´¹ä»ãã¦ãããã¨ã«ãã¾ãããã DOMï¼SAXï¼ããã¦StAX Java SE 6ã§ã¯ï¼æ°ããXMLãã¼ãµã仲éå ¥ããããã¨ã«ãªãã¾ããããã®åã¯Streaming API for XMLï¼é称StAXã§ãã StAXã¯JCPã®JSR 173ã§æ¨æºçå®ãè¡ãªããã¾ãããJava SEã«å
ã¹ããªã¼ãã³ã°ã§ XML - StAX 第 3 ã®åºå®¢? ä»ã¾ã§ãJava 㧠XML ãæ±ãã®ã«ã¯ 3 種é¡ã®æ¹æ³ãããã¾ããã DOM SAX JAXB JAXB ã¯ã¡ãã£ã¨æ¯è²ãéãã®ã§ãåã« XML ããã¼ã¹ãããªãã° DOM ã SAX ã§ãã ã¨ããããJava SE 6 ã§ã¯æ°ãã«ãã 1 ã¤ãã¼ãµã追å ããã¾ããã ãããä»åç´¹ä»ãã Streaming API for XMLãé称 StAX ã§ããStAX 㯠JCP ã® JSR-173 ã§çå®ããã¦ãããBEA ãã¹ããã¯ãªã¼ãã«ãªã£ã¦ãã¾ãã ãã¦ããã® 3 ã¤ã®ãã¼ãµã®éãã¨ããã®ã¯ä½ãªã®ã§ãããããã説æãããã®ãã DOM - ãªãã¸ã§ã¯ãã¢ãã« SAX - ããã·ã¥ã¢ãã« StAX - ãã«ã¢ãã« ã¨ãããã®ã§ãã DOM ããªãã¸ã§ã¯ãã¢ãã«ã¨ããã®ã¯ããã«åããã¾ãããDOM ããªã¼ã¨ãã¦ãã¼ãã«æã¤ãã
XMLãXSLTããã®ã«ãTransformer ã¯ã©ã¹ã使ãã¾ãã ãã㯠TransformerFactoryã¯ã©ã¹ãã å®è£ ãåãåºãã¾ãã TransformerFactory.newInstance(); JDK1.4 ã§ã¯ org.apache.xalan.processor.TransformerFactoryImpl JDK5.0 ã§ã¯ com.sun.org.apache.xalan.internal.xsltc.trax.TransformerFactoryImpl ãè¿ã£ã¦ããããã§ããJDK5.0ã«ãªã£ã¦ com.sun ããã±ã¼ã¸ã®å®è£ ã«ãªã£ã¦ã¿ããã§ããã ・・・ããJDK5.0 ã§ã xalan.jar ãã¯ã©ã¹ãã¹ã«å«ãã¦å®è¡ããã¨ã org.apache.xalan.processor.TransformerFactoryImpl ã«ãªãã¾
package dom.study.sample_2; import java.io.File; import javax.xml.parsers.DocumentBuilder; import javax.xml.parsers.DocumentBuilderFactory; import javax.xml.parsers.ParserConfigurationException; import javax.xml.transform.OutputKeys; import javax.xml.transform.Transformer; import javax.xml.transform.TransformerException; import javax.xml.transform.TransformerFactory; import javax.xml.transform.dom
The Streaming API for XML (StAX) This is the homepage for the StAX Reference Implementation (RI). StAX is a standard XML processing API that allows you to stream XML data from and to your application. This StAX implementation is the standard pull parser implementation for JSR-173 specification. News 19-Jun-2006: 1.2 (final) released. It only contains just one more fix since 1.2rc2, but should serv
Oracle WebLogic Server Oracle WebLogic Server is a unified and extensible platform for developing, deploying, and running enterprise applications in Java for on-premises and in the cloud. WebLogic Server offers a robust, mature, and scalable implementation of Jakarta EE. WebLogic Server on Kubernetes Oracle WebLogic Server is fully supported on Kubernetes and enables users to migrate and efficient
September 17, 2003 Elliotte Rusty Harold Most current XML APIs fall into one of two broad classes: event-based APIs like SAX and XNI or tree-based APIs like DOM and JDOM. Most programmers find the tree-based APIs to be easier to use; but such APIs are less efficient, especially with respect to memory usage. An in-memory tree tends to be several times larger than the document it models. Thus tree A
ãªãªã¼ã¹ãé害æ å ±ãªã©ã®ãµã¼ãã¹ã®ãç¥ãã
ææ°ã®äººæ°ã¨ã³ããªã¼ã®é ä¿¡
å¦çãå®è¡ä¸ã§ã
j次ã®ããã¯ãã¼ã¯
kåã®ããã¯ãã¼ã¯
lãã¨ã§èªã
eã³ã¡ã³ãä¸è¦§ãéã
oãã¼ã¸ãéã
{{#tags}}- {{label}}
{{/tags}}